DK03 VJE is a 2003 Lexus IS200 in Silver with a 1,988cc petrol engine. This vehicle has been through 27 MOT tests with a personal pass rate of 63%.
Across all 2003 Lexus IS200 models, the average MOT pass rate is 77.2% with a typical mileage of 75,576 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Lexus IS200 f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 31,437 recorded failures. If you're considering buying DK03 VJE, it's worth having these areas checked by a mechanic before committing.
The Lexus IS200 typically stays on UK roads for around 27 years. At 23 years old, this Lexus IS200 is approaching the upper end of the typical lifespan for this model.
